Fish stuffed eggs

Ingredients

Scale
  • 6 eggs,
  • 200 g fillets salted red fish (salmon, salmon, trout),
  • 2 teaspoons of red caviar,
  • 100 g cream cheese,
  • 30 g butter,
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• lettuce,
  • pinch of ground paprika,
  • pepper to taste
  • salt to taste.

Instructions

  1. The eggs boil hard boiled, place in cold water until cooled. Then clean from the shell, cut in half lengthwise and take out yolks.
  2. Fish and red caviar grind in a blender, add egg yolks, softened butter, lemon juice and again blend until the consistency of mousse.
  3. With the help of culinary syringe fill with fish stuffing half the eggs.
  4. Put stuffed eggs on lettuce leaves and sprinkle with paprika, as shown in the pictures – Easter dish is ready.
